
VHDL实现的密码锁设计.zip
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目为基于VHDL语言设计的一种数字密码锁系统。该设计实现了用户自定义密码设置、验证及错误处理等功能,适用于教学与实际应用中安全防护需求。
密码锁设计功能描述:用于模拟密码锁的工作过程,并实现其核心控制功能。
功能要求:
1. 设计一个密码锁,默认情况下处于待机状态。
2. 管理员可以设置或更改密码,如果没有预设初始值,则默认为“999999”。
3. 用户需要开锁时,可以通过按键进入输入密码的状态。用户需输入六位数的密码,并按下确定键进行验证。如果输入正确,锁将打开;若错误则会提示重新尝试,连续三次错误后系统发出报警信号。
4. 报警状态下只有管理员能够处理才能解除报警状态。
5. 用户在未完成开锁前如发现输错可按取消键撤销当前操作并重新开始输入。
6. 成功开启密码锁后的用户,在完成相应操作按下确定键,此时设备将回到待机模式。
7. 在整个系统运行过程中,若密码锁没有被打开且超过60秒未进行任何按键操作,则视为超时等待状态。
全部评论 (0)
还没有任何评论哟~


